Abstract :
The aim of this paper is to present authors´ proposal regarding semantic interoperability for interconnected and semantically coordinated smart entities in a Web of Things. More specific, the paper presents a use case scenario and requirements related to the semantic registration, coordination and retrieval of smart entities. Motivated by these, the paper accentuates the need for, and emphasizes, a framework of Semantic Smart Gateways (SSGF) in the Semantic Web of Things (SWoT), proposing an ontology learning and an ontology alignment method respectively.
